Rackspace
Cloud Database Migration Engineer III (Oracle + MSSQL)
Job Summary
This role involves creating and maintaining standard operating procedures for database migration and ensuring the long-term stability of production deployments. The candidate will engage with customers to streamline project deliverables, forecast database growth, and plan hardware and storage requirements. Responsibilities include managing high availability and disaster recovery strategies, executing database upgrades, troubleshooting complex issues, and automating tasks through scripting. The position also requires monitoring system performance, maintaining documentation, handling incidents, and understanding cloud basics related to security and storage management.
Required Skills
Benefits
Job Description
Job Description
Atleast 7 yrs of relevant exp.
Job Profile Summary
•Create, maintain, and use Standard Operating Procedures (SOP’s) for migration execution and ensure long term technical viability and optimization of production deployments and administration.
•Engage, Consult and Deliver based on interactive customer communications in streamlining project deliverables and scope of work.
•Capacity Planning: Forecast future database growth based on usage trends and plan for hardware and storage requirements accordingly to ensure scalability and optimal performance.
•Plan, Create, Manage and Deploy Effective High Availability and Disaster Recovery strategy/Runbooks.
•Patch Management and Upgrades: Plan and execute Database software upgrades, patches, and service packs.
•Troubleshooting and Issue Resolution: Investigate and resolve complex database-related issues, including data corruption, performance problems, and connectivity challenges.
•Automation and Scripting: Contribute to automation scripts and tools to streamline repetitive tasks, improve efficiency, and reduce the risk of human errors.
•Monitoring and Alerting: Set up monitoring and alerting systems to proactively identify and address potential database issues before they become critical.
•Performance Analysis and Reporting: Generate performance reports and analysis for stakeholders and management to provide insights into the database environment's health and performance.
•Documentation: Maintain up-to-date documentation of database configurations, procedures, and troubleshooting steps
•Ticket Handling: Work to resolve Incident, Changes and Service request under the agreed client SLA.
•Problem Management: Responsible in resolving problem tickets by creating detailed RCA reports.
•Understanding Cloud basics and perform duties like security management, storage management, Backup Vaults, Key vaults, Server/DB Monitoring
•Cost Optimization: Compute and workload analysis, License enhancements and features.
Skills List
•Experience working in Automation with Python/Shell/PLSQL
•Ability to Deploy, Manage and Troubleshoot HADR config in one of the following tech buckets Oracle (RAC, Data guard, RMAN, Data pump, ASM, Golden Gate) .
•Experience in troubleshooting performance issues and able to suggest development team with complete analysis
•Hands on working experience in setting up standby in using Oracle Data guard and configuring DG broker
•Proficient Skills in SQL Server Architecture, Installation and Configuration, Performance Tuning, High Availability and Disaster Recovery (HADR), Monitoring and Troubleshooting
•Database Migrations and Upgrades: Experience in planning and executing database migrations and upgrades, including version compatibility, testing, and minimizing downtime.
•Ability to Deploy, Manage and Troubleshoot HADR config in one of the following tech buckets SQL Server (Always On, FCI, Loshipping, Replication) MySQL or PostgreSQL (Master slave replication, InnoDB cluster Set)
Education
• High school diploma or equivalent required.
• Bachelor’s degree in computer science, Computer Information Systems, Management Information Systems, or a directly related field
Certifications List
•Database Specialty Certifications in AWS/Azure.
•Cloud Associate/Professional Certification
Rackspace
As a cloud computing services pioneer, we deliver proven multicloud solutions across your apps, data, and security. Maximize the benefits of modern cloud.
See more jobsSafe Remote Job Search Tips
Verify Employer Thoroughly
Research the company's identity thoroughly before applying. Check for a professional website with contacts, active social media, and LinkedIn profiles. Verify details across platforms and look for reviews on Glassdoor or Trustpilot to confirm legitimacy.
Never Pay to Get a Job
Legitimate employers never require payment for applications, training, background checks, or equipment. Always reject upfront payment requests or demands for bank details, even if they claim it's for purchasing necessary work gear on your behalf.
Safeguard Your Personal Information
Protect sensitive data like SSN, bank details, or ID copies. Share this only after accepting a formal, written job offer. Ensure it's submitted via a secure company system or portal, never through insecure channels like standard email attachments.
Scrutinize Communication & Interviews
Watch for communication red flags: poor grammar, generic emails (@gmail), vague details, or undue pressure. Be highly suspicious of interviews held only via text or chat apps; legitimate companies typically use video or phone calls.
Beware of Unrealistic Offers
If an offer's salary or benefits seem unrealistically high for the work involved, be cautious. Research standard pay for similar roles. Offers that appear 'too good to be true' are often scams designed to lure you into providing information or payment.
Insist on a Formal Contract
Always secure and review a formal, written job offer or employment contract before starting work or sharing final personal details. Ensure it clearly defines your role, compensation, key terms, and conditions to avoid misunderstandings or scams.